courage - 20 thesaurus results
Main Entry: courage
Part of Speech: noun
Definition: boldness, braveness
Synonyms: élan, audacity, backbone, bravery, daring, dash, determination, endurance, enterprise, firmness, fortitude, gallantry, grit, guts, hardihood, heroism, mettle, nerve, pluck, power, prowess, rashness, recklessness, resolution, spirit, spunk, temerity, tenacity, valor, adventuresomeness, adventurousness, bravura, dauntlessness, fearlessness, gameness, intrepidity, lion-heartedness, pugnacity, stoutheartedness, venturesomeness
Antonyms: cowardice, fear, meekness, timidity, weakness, faint-heartedness

Notes: meddle means to intrude or interfere in other people's affairs or business; mettle is the courage and fortitude to carry on; a medal is a piece of metal in the form of a coin intended to be used as an award for winning a championship or commemorating some other event
